research updates: antioxidants

Below are short extracts from research updates about this subject - select more to read each item.

Issue 123

CUI and colleagues, Department of Dermatology, Seoul National University, Bundang Hospital, 300 Gumi-Dong, Bundang-Gu, Seongnam-Si, Kyoungki-Do 463-707, Republic of Korea, have described the antioxidant effect of the mushroom, Inonotus obliquus.... more

Issue 120

KEITHAHN and LERCHL, School of Engineering and Science, International University Bremen, Bremen, Germany, have found that 5-hydroxytryptophan is potentially a more potent antioxidant than melatonin or vitamin C.... more

Issue 117

FAYOL and others, Departement de Neonatologie, Assistance Publique, Hopitaux de Marseille-Hopital de La Timone, 264, rue Saint-Pierre, FR-13005 Marseille, France, have investigated the antioxidant status of infants exposed to smoke in the womb.... more

Issue 106

AGUILA and co-workers, Community Nutrition and Oxidative Stress Research Group at the University of the Balearic Islands, Palma de Mallorca, Spain, report that antioxidant diet supplements influence blood iron status in endurance athletics.... more

Issue 99

PALAZZETTI and others, Laboratoire Physiologie des Adaptations, Performance Motrice et Sante, Universite de Nice-Sophia-Antipolis, France, have found that antioxidant supplementation preserves the antioxidant response during times of physical training and... more
